FDA Issues Device Cost Analysis Report entitled, “FY 2003 and FY 2004 Unit Costs for the Process of Medical Device Review”
by Dr. Dale Geiger

(See Related Information)

 

In response to a request from its stakeholders for information regarding the estimated cost for the review of various premarket applications, the Food and Drug Administration (FDA) contracted with Dr. Dale Geiger to develop unit costs for selected premarket applications. This unit cost information has been used by the Center for Devices and Radiological Health (CDRH or the Center) in re-engineering its cost accounting system to more accurately capture its review efforts, as discussed in more detail below.

In the attached report, the estimated unit costs for the eight types of device applications listed below for combined FYs 2003 and 2004 are presented.

For CDRH :

  1. Investigational Device Exemptions (IDE) applications
  2. Premarket notification submissions (510(k)s)
  3. Premarket approval applications (PMAs)
  4. PMA Supplements

For the Center for Biologics Evaluation and Research (CBER):

  1. IDEs/Investigational New Drug (IND) applications
  2. 510(k)s
  3. PMAs/Biologics License Applications (BLAs)
  4. BLA supplements

The report discusses the methodology and assumptions used and summarizes the calculation of the unit costs for these application types.
